Monifa Lemons Jackson is a poet, mother, and co-founder and director of The Watering Hole. She is the co-founder of the TWH 2 Day Poetry Festival in Columbia, South Carolina and is a facilitator of various poetry and improvisation workshops in the Southeast. Her poetry can be found in Home Is Where: An Anthology of African American Poetry from the Carolinas (Hub City, 2011) and Between the Cracks of Concrete Thighs, Vol. 1.
